I recommend you head down to Sim Lim Tower (don't confuse it with Sim Lim Square, which is IT related and directly opposite SIm Lim Tower) on Jalan Besar. Not far from Lavender. Nearest MRT is Bugis or Little India.

Don't expect modern stuff there though, it feels like it is stuck in the 80ies. Lots of measurement stuff though.
